While Virat Kohli and Rohit Sharma continue to answer their critics with impressive on-field performances, their former teammate Harbhajan Singh has launched a passionate defence of the duo. Harbhajan, one of the finest spinners to have played the game, has questioned the qualifications of those who have been tasked with the responsibility of deciding whether Kohli and Rohit are still good enough to play for India.
There have been constant speculations over the futures of the two former India captains ever since they decided to announce their Test retirements earlier this year. Both quit T20Is last year, meaning they are now available for one format at international level.
